i developed an addon for Splunk ES. In a clusterized environment, where do I have to install the addon? In every env where Splunk Es is installed?

It depends on what your addon is doing.

Is it dashboards, user knowledge objects? If yes, generally on the ES SH
Is it doing search time extractions and CIM mapping? If yes, on the ES SH
Is it doing line / event breaking, parsing? If yes, on the Indexers

Based on those, you can determine where it should be placed.
